A leading civil engineering organisation in Halifax is looking for a Site Engineer - Highways to manage infrastructure projects. The role involves setting out works for road widening and pedestrian improvements, ensuring compliance with specifications, and collaborating with design teams.
Candidates should have a relevant engineering degree or HNC and be involved in site management activities.
A competitive benefits package is offered, including healthcare, hybrid working options, and professional development opportunities.
